Flying with the wind (p+w) a plane went 327 mph. Flying into the same wind (p-w) the plane
only went 289
mph. What is the speed of the wind? How fast would the plane go if there were no wind?

Answers

Lets set up the equation:

p + w = 327  -- equation 1

p - w = 289 -- equation 2

equation 1 + equation 2

2p = 616

p = 308

Thus the plane flies at 308 mph without the wind.

timmy put $200,000 in a retirement account that earns 4.1% interest each year. find the amount earned after 5 year.

Answers

Answer:

$241000

Step-by-step explanation:

Use the formula I = Prt

I is interest (what you need to find first), P is principal (200,000), r is rate (4.1%), and t is time (5)

First convert the rate of 4.1% to a decimal by moving the decimal two places left.

4.1%  = 0.041

Next plugin the numbers into the formula and multiply to find the interest.

I = 200000(0.041)(5)

I = 41,000

Finally you need to find the balance. To find the balance, add the interest to the principal.

B = 200000 + 41000

B = 241000
